Subject: Re: [PATCH v2 5/5] Input: mtk-pmic-keys: add MT6357 support
Date: Thu, 06 Oct 2022 09:40:50 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<87czb5o0vx.fsf@baylibre.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20221005-mt6357-support-v2-5-f17ba2d2d0a9@baylibre.com>
On Wed, Oct 05, 2022 at 16:57, Alexandre Mergnat <amergnat@baylibre.com> wrote:
> From: Fabien Parent <fparent@baylibre.com>
>
> Add PMIC Keys support on MT6357 SoC.
>
> Signed-off-by: Fabien Parent <fparent@baylibre.com>
> Signed-off-by: Alexandre Mergnat <amergnat@baylibre.com>
Reviewed-by: Mattijs Korpershoek <mkorpershoek@baylibre.com>
> ---
> drivers/input/keyboard/mtk-pmic-keys.c | 17 +++++++++++++++++
> 1 file changed, 17 insertions(+)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/input/keyboard/mtk-pmic-keys.c b/drivers/input/keyboard/mtk-pmic-keys.c
> index 9b34da0ec260..2a63e0718eb6 100644
> --- a/drivers/input/keyboard/mtk-pmic-keys.c
> +++ b/drivers/input/keyboard/mtk-pmic-keys.c
> @@ -10,6 +10,7 @@
> #include <linux/kernel.h>
> #include <linux/mfd/mt6323/registers.h>
> #include <linux/mfd/mt6331/registers.h>
> +#include <linux/mfd/mt6357/registers.h>
> #include <linux/mfd/mt6358/registers.h>
> #include <linux/mfd/mt6397/core.h>
> #include <linux/mfd/mt6397/registers.h>
> @@ -90,6 +91,19 @@ static const struct mtk_pmic_regs mt6331_regs = {
> .rst_lprst_mask = MTK_PMIC_MT6331_RST_DU_MASK,
> };
>
> +static const struct mtk_pmic_regs mt6357_regs = {
> + .keys_regs[MTK_PMIC_PWRKEY_INDEX] =
> + MTK_PMIC_KEYS_REGS(MT6357_TOPSTATUS,
> + 0x2, MT6357_PSC_TOP_INT_CON0, 0x5,
> + MTK_PMIC_PWRKEY_RST),
> + .keys_regs[MTK_PMIC_HOMEKEY_INDEX] =
> + MTK_PMIC_KEYS_REGS(MT6357_TOPSTATUS,
> + 0x8, MT6357_PSC_TOP_INT_CON0, 0xa,
> + MTK_PMIC_HOMEKEY_INDEX),
> + .pmic_rst_reg = MT6357_TOP_RST_MISC,
> + .rst_lprst_mask = MTK_PMIC_RST_DU_MASK,
> +};
> +
> static const struct mtk_pmic_regs mt6358_regs = {
> .keys_regs[MTK_PMIC_PWRKEY_INDEX] =
> MTK_PMIC_KEYS_REGS(MT6358_TOPSTATUS,
> @@ -276,6 +290,9 @@ static const struct of_device_id of_mtk_pmic_keys_match_tbl[] = {
> }, {
> .compatible = "mediatek,mt6331-keys",
> .data = &mt6331_regs,
> + }, {
> + .compatible = "mediatek,mt6357-keys",
> + .data = &mt6357_regs,
> }, {
> .compatible = "mediatek,mt6358-keys",
> .data = &mt6358_regs,
>
